Transaction eac28472eddd4db592694ebb075dc8f139ff8db21c408e49a50bdefcc5f5b4af

43 Input
2 Outputs
  • eac28472eddd4db592694ebb075dc8f139ff8db21c408e49a50bdefcc5f5b4af:0
  • value  3130067538
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• eac28472eddd4db592694ebb075dc8f139ff8db21c408e49a50bdefcc5f5b4af:1
  • value  927605
    address  3N3mXPFEBdjWvjGfgfXW3b52vsb4YgRwPN